Justin Busch
Justin Busch (Republican Party) is a member of the Indiana State Senate, representing District 16. He assumed office on November 6, 2018. His current term ends on November 8, 2028.
Busch (Republican Party) ran for re-election to the Indiana State Senate to represent District 16. He won in the general election on November 5, 2024.
Biography
Assemblymember Busch was born and raised in Allen County, Indiana and graduated from Indiana University-Purdue University Fort Wayne with a B.A. in Interpersonal and Organizational Communication plus a B.A. in history.[1] In his career, he served as the Northeast Indiana Director for U.S. Senator Todd Young. Additionally, he served as president of the Indiana University Alumni Association chapter of Northeast Indiana.[2]
Committee assignments
2025-2026
Busch was assigned to the following committees:
- Senate Environmental Affairs Committee
- Health and Provider Services Committee
- Senate Public Policy Committee
2023-2024
Busch was assigned to the following committees:
- Appropriations Committee
- Health and Provider Services Committee, Ranking Member
- Senate Public Policy Committee
2021-2022
Busch was assigned to the following committees:
- Agriculture Committee
- Health and Provider Services Committee
- Senate Natural Resources Committee
- Tax and Fiscal Policy Committee
2019-2020
Busch was assigned to the following committees:
- Agriculture Committee
- Corrections and Criminal Law Committee
- Health and Provider Services Committee
- Senate Natural Resources Committee

Elections
2024
See also: Indiana State Senate elections, 2024
General election
General election for Indiana State Senate District 16
Incumbent Justin Busch won election in the general election for Indiana State Senate District 16 on November 5, 2024.

Republican primary election
Republican primary for Indiana State Senate District 16
Incumbent Justin Busch defeated Scott Wise in the Republican primary for Indiana State Senate District 16 on May 7, 2024.

2020
See also: Indiana State Senate elections, 2020
General election
General election for Indiana State Senate District 16
Incumbent Justin Busch defeated Juli Dominguez in the general election for Indiana State Senate District 16 on November 3, 2020.

Democratic primary election
Democratic primary for Indiana State Senate District 16
Juli Dominguez defeated Tim Barr in the Democratic primary for Indiana State Senate District 16 on June 2, 2020.

Republican primary election
Republican primary for Indiana State Senate District 16
Incumbent Justin Busch defeated Tom Rhoades in the Republican primary for Indiana State Senate District 16 on June 2, 2020.
